Transaction 6984f5e81a86dd3c5177c904693883acd433b48499ee30eded32f6ec32027ec9

15 Input
2 Outputs
  • 6984f5e81a86dd3c5177c904693883acd433b48499ee30eded32f6ec32027ec9:0
  • value  30879900
    address  1AwhgUBg7ew6jcCpiun5zJXDmJMqo38HBh
  • 6984f5e81a86dd3c5177c904693883acd433b48499ee30eded32f6ec32027ec9:1
  • value  567506
    address  bc1q0rmvvnux0czn4dfgxpez9qrh978ympud5j8lg9